A portion of TTC's Line 2 closing early for track work tonight

May 24 2018, 1:57 am

The TTC is closing a portion of Line 2 Bloor-Danforth early tonight.

According to the TTC, Line 2 Bloor-Danforth will close at midnight between Warden and Kennedy stations only for emergency track repair.

Shuttle buses will run from midnight until the end of service tonight. The subway will reopen at the start of service tomorrow.

Recent track damage has made it necessary for subway trains passing between Warden and Kennedy Stations to travel at reduced speeds, and this repair will allow service in the area to return to normal.

The transit commission had originally scheduled 43 subway closures in 2018 due to upgrades, inspections, and repairs.

But over the past two weekends, the TTC has cancelled its subway closures amid union negotiations.

The next scheduled closure for TTC is for May 26 and 27 is also cancelled.
